NODE ccc2b884PHONE PRIVACY: real-time billing with digital postage
szabo@netcom.com (Nick Szabo)Sat, 9 Oct 93 23:20:58 PDT
We take for granted that long distance companies must record who
called whom, and when, in order to tally the bill. The 900 redialer
doesn't obviate this; it simply adds an expensive level of
indirection. Could not the need for such records be eliminated by
real-time payment of digital postage? Debit cards for phone calls
already exist along these lines, but they are restricted to
public phones; I envision home use to eliminate the need for
monthly bills and the accompanying recordkeeping.
Scenario: long distance company receives a call from one of its
customer phones. It doesn't know which phone, only that the phone's
local service area provider is requesting a connection. It notes
the area code/country to and from to determine the rate, and receives
the proper digital postage payment from the calling phone. It
notes the destination phone number only in order to pass it on and
complete the circuit. The long distance provider doesn't know
the caller's phone number and doesn't keep a permanent record of the
other information.
The incoming d-stamp serial numbers are checked to make sure they have
not already been used, added to the used list, and a corresponding amount
of time is added to the call. A simple LED on the customer's phone
displays the duration and amount of billing as the call progresses.
When the phone runs out of d-stamps it could be refreshed from magnetic
strips on cards bought at the local drugstore.
In addition to new-found privacy, real-time billing would be more
customer-friendly, providing the real-time feedback on
charges that is expected for most other transactions (eg retail
purchase of a good). No more phone bill surprises!
(But please, let's not replace bills with rude robot operators:
"deposit fifty cents, please").
Alas, there might be regulations requiring some kind of traffic recording
to be dealt with in some jurisdictions. But then again maybe not,
since such recording has been taken for granted.
During the Ma Bell breakup here in the U.S. there sprung up a bunch
of Mom & Pop long distance companies. Some of these, providing
specialized services, still exist. Assuming no deadly flaws in this
real-time postage scheme, if none of the major long-distance companies
are willing to implement it, a small startup might rent bulk long-distance
time from the majors and concentrate on the anonymous real-time billing
system.

NODE 2826d0b9Re: PHONE PRIVACY: real-time billing with digital postage
Brad Huntting <huntting@glarp.com>Sun, 10 Oct 93 09:49:42 PDT

Better yet, use an Internet based phone system. The phone companies
draconian policies of billing for distance, time, and social standing
are antiquated With the Internets method of billing for maximum
usable bandwidth or connect time, it costs the same to send e-mail
to another continent or just accross town costs the same. Distance
based billing isolates people by preventing them from communicating
with anyone but their neighbors. Internet style billing serves to
create a sense of global unity limited more by language and access
to technologie instead of geographical or political boundaries.
A side effect of simplified billing and connectionless systems is
that no records are kept of who contacted whom. In fact, it would be
difficult even to make such records w/o having a specific target.

It's been tried before. That's how calling cards worked in the mid
1980's. The long distance company had no idea where the call was coming
from when it went into their credit card port. It didn't take the
hackers long to figure out how to exploit the anonimnity of that system!
Now all credit card calls are automatically traced.
I like the billing indicator on a LED on the phone tho... It would be
easy to implement too. Right after the call was dialed, the phone
company could send a short tone to indicate the cost per minute, which
would be interpreted by a microchip in the display. When the receiving
party answered, a second connect tone (or even a click by change in
voltage) could signal the indicator to start counting time... The call
would still be billed at the end of the month, but at least you could
see what your phone bill would be before you got it.
